Guadalajara (GDL) to Vineyard Haven (MVY) Flight Distance
The flight distance from Don Miguel Hidalgo Y Costilla International Airport (GDL) in Guadalajara, Mexico to Martha's Vineyard Airport (MVY) in Vineyard Haven, United States is 3,849 kilometers (2,391 miles / 2,078 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 6h, flying northeast at a heading of 46°.
